Woburn Animal Hospital offers a vast range of services, catering to nearly every need of a dog or cat owner.
Comprehensive Veterinary Medicine: They provide everything from Routine Vet Care and a Pet's Physical Exam to more complex services like Internal Medicine, Specialty Care, and Emergency Care. The hospital is equipped to handle sick pets and offers Intensive Care when needed.
Surgical Services: A wide array of surgical procedures are performed, including Spay/Neutering, ACL Repair, Fracture Repair, and Minimally Invasive Surgery. They also provide comprehensive Surgical Recovery support.
Diagnostics and Testing: The hospital has an in-house lab for Lab Screening, Dental X-Ray, Video Otoscopy, and other diagnostic tools, allowing for quick and accurate results. They also perform Heartworm Test and Intestinal Parasite Screenings.
Preventative Care: They offer a full range of preventative services, including vaccinations (Distemper, Kennel Cough, Lyme Vaccine), Microchip Implants, and Parasite Protection.
Boarding and Grooming: As a full-service kennel and pet groomer, they offer Pet Boarding Service, Boarding Kennel, Full Grooming, Doggie Spa, Nail Trims, Eye Cleansing, and Skunk Bath. The hospital also has a Dog's Daycare for supervised play.
Pet Training: For a well-behaved companion, they offer Dog Training, including Advanced Obedience and a Training School.
Veterinary Pharmacy: The hospital features a Veterinary Pharmacy and an Online Pharmacy, making it easy to get prescribed medications and other pet care products.

May 13 · Kenna RichardPerhaps this is a better veterinarian office for dogs, but I had a very disappointing experience here with my kitten. The appointments felt very rushed, and I was left constantly advocating for my cat even on simple things. For example, at his first wellness exam I had to ask them to please take his temperature to confirm no fever. On his second visit I had to ask them to please weigh him so I could track his growth. Unlike every other vet I’ve ever been to, they do not consult on costs in advance (even of medications) so you are left with sticker shock when checking out.I finally decided to find another vet after they neutered my kitten while he actively had a double ear infection and an intestinal parasite - neither of which was I made aware of. They later admitted to a bad swab sample resulting in a false negative on the ear infections, and the parasite they left me one voicemail about (which I missed, thinking it was spam) and then they never followed up again. Even at a following in-person appointment, no mention was made of a recent positive parasite test still untreated. I only found out about the parasite a month later when I rushed my kitten to the emergency room for tests and fluids after a very severe bout of diarrhea leading to scary dehydration symptoms - still not knowing what was wrong with him.This is clearly not the behavior of a practice that consistently provides quality, thorough care to each animal. They did not conduct thorough exams on my cat and did not properly communicate with me as a pet owner. Again, maybe the level of care is higher for dogs, but I would not recommend this clinic to other cat owners.
